Blade Runner 2049 (2017)
We've taken Abi's Philip K Dick obsession to the main episodes. This one is a philosophical journey through our concept of humanity and we are so here for K's journey. Freda compares babies to plants, Abi is 32% replicant and nobody knows what it means to be conscious! We loved this movie and this chat is one of our finest, if we do say so ourselves.
